Controls:
- Use WASD to move around the world.
- Press E to access block catalogue.
- Press Q to interact with certain tiles.
- Press R to rotate tiles.
- Press 1 to enter build mode
- Press 2 to enter break mode
- Click on tiles to create or destroy them.
